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Лекции по web-дизайну.docx
Скачиваний:
134
Добавлен:
13.03.2015
Размер:
1.2 Mб
Скачать

6.1.6. Организация домашней страницы

Одним из основных элементов навигации является домашняя страница узла. Это та страница, которая показывается при запросе корня сервера (слеша), например:

http://WWW.Webclub.ru/

На некоторых узлах встречается один особый тип домашней страницы - страница-заставка. Такая страница не несет никакой информационной нагрузки и зачастую не содержит текста, только графику. Существует два основных вида домашних страниц: презентационная и информационная.

Презентационная страница создается для не очень больших узлов, она очень красиво оформляется, часто почти целиком состоит из графики и имеет малое количество ссылок. Такая страница, как правило, должна помещаться на один экран.

Информационная страница, наоборот, создается с использованием минимума графики. Она содержит большое количество информации. Многие знаменитые узлы не стесняются «раздувать» ее до 3, а то и более, экранов. Ее главная задача - продемонстрировать посетителю обилие информации, имеющееся на узле, или предоставить всю наиболее актуальную информацию.

Независимо от вида домашней страницы, существует несколько основных правил ее организации:

  • самая актуальная информация должна быть видна в первом экране, а если ее много, то хотя бы ее начало или заголовок;

  • элементы навигации (меню) должны быть очевидны и заметны, посетитель мог прийти к вам в первый раз, и ему не знаком ваш стиль;

  • желательно, чтобы элементы навигации помещались в один экран, если конечно у вас не мегаузел;

  • домашняя страница должна ясно говорить, чему посвящен этот узел, или же как то привлекать внимание посетителя;

  • не делайте страницу полностью графической - что бы вы там ни думали, всегда найдется причина, чтобы в будущем добавить туда текст: экстренное сообщение, новости, анекдот дня и т.п.;

  • следите за ее «весом» - посетитель согласен ждать, только если знает, зачем он это делает, а новый посетитель еще не знает, куда и зачем он попал; на данный момент маргинальным является размер в 70-90 килобайт; если она все-таки очень «тяжелая» - минимизируйте количество графики, разбейте таблицу (если в нее заключена вся страница) на куски - сделайте так, чтобы посетитель увидел, хотя бы ее часть, пока не подгрузится все остальное;

  • на первой странице вы ничего еще не знаете о посетителе, поэтому не помещайте на страницу никакие нестандартные элементы: Java-апплеты, звук, Flash и т.д. - это считается плохим тоном; если это так критично, предупредите об этом заранее на странице-заставке.

Как известно подавляющее большинство внутренних страниц имеет или верхнее или левое боковое меню. Ваши страницы, наверно, не исключение. Поэтому зачастую только на первой странице есть возможность самовыразиться - не бойтесь нестандартных решений, проявите неординарность.

6.2. Логическая и физическая структура сайта

Каждый ресурс Интернета, от любительской домашней странички до большого информационного портала, содержит несколько тематических рубрик, соединенных между собой гиперсвязями. Как правило, ссылки на все разделы сайта с краткими анонсами их содержимого приводится на первой, так называемой стартовой странице, которой присваивается имя index.htm (.html). Если тематические рубрики содержат собственные подразделы, каждая из них также имеет свою стартовую страницу, называющуюся index.html.

Такое имя файла рекомендуется присваивать всем стартовым документам сайта, поскольку в противном случае при обращении к какому-либо разделу посредством сокращенного URL без указания названия стартовой страницы (например, http://WWW.mysite.ru/photos/вместо

http://WWW.mysite.ru/photos/startpage.html)

браузер отобразит не саму Web-страницу, а перечень хранящихся в данной папке файлов.

Подобный набор тематических рубрик с распределенными по соответствующим разделам документами и заранее спроектированными гиперсвязями между всеми страницами ресурса и называется логической структурой сайта. Физическая структура, напротив, подразумевает алгоритм размещения физических файлов по поддиректориям папки, в которой опубликован ваш сайт. Пример сравнения логической и физической структур одного и того же ресурса Интернета показан на рис. 1.

Рис. 1. Сравнение логической и физической структуры сайта

Очевидно, что логическая и физическая структуры могут не совпадать, поскольку в общем случае физическая структура ресурса разрабатывается, исходя из удобства размещения файлов. Однако более или менее точное сохранение порядка следования логических разделов в физической структуре сайта позволит вам избежать путаницы при последующем дополнении и обновлении материалов.

Рекомендуется размещать все графические изображения, являющиеся элементами проекта, в отдельной папке с названием «Images», расположенной в корневой директории сайта. Такой подход позволит обновлять хранящиеся в других тематических разделах документы HTML без переноса графики, использовать одни и те же графические файлы во всех разделах сайта и при необходимости удалять целые директории.

Для того чтобы все гиперссылки на вашей домашней страничке или Web-сайтеработали корректно, все документы открывались правильно и браузер не выдавал ошибок при обращении к каким-либо разделам ресурса, при создании его физической структуры следует соблюдать несколько простых правил.

Назначайте имена директорий, имена и расширения документов HTML и графических файлов с использованием символов только латинского алфавита и только в строчном регистре. Старайтесь, чтобы имена созданных вами файлов и директорий не превышали по длине восьми символов.

При присвоении имен файлов документам HTML старайтесь следить за тем, чтобы эти имена были «смысловыми»: впоследствии вы легко можете забыть содержимое и назначение какой-либо Web-страницы, если имена файлов будут выглядеть, например, как l.htm, 2.htm, 3.htm и т. д.

Для того чтобы облегчить процесс обновления Web-страниц, дополнения разделов или создания новых рубрик, заведите средство документирования проекта — любую электронную таблицу, созданную, например, в Microsoft Excel, или просто разграфленную тетрадку, в которую записывайте соответствие элементов физической структуры вашего проекта его логической структуре. До тех пор пока количество составляющих ваш сайт файлов относительно мало, это может показаться излишним, когда же оно перевалит за первые два десятка, в обилии html-документов и графических элементов будет легко запутаться, особенно если вы создаете несколько проектов одновременно. Пример оформления такого средства документирования показан в табл. 2.

Таблица 2. Пример оформления средства документирования проекта

Имя файла

Директория

Описание

Дата последнего изменения

index.html

index.html

Wife.htm

 son.htm

pid-jpg

/mysite

/mysite/family

/mysite/family

 /mysite/family

/mysite/photos

Стартовая страница сайта http://WWW.mysite.ru

Стартовая страница раздела «моя семья»

Рассказ о моей жене

Рассказ о моем сынишке

Моя фотография на пляже в Сочи

1.07.2005

5.07.2005

5.07.2005

5.07.2005 

6.07.2005

Физическая структура сайта скрыта от посетителей вашего ресурса: они могут наблюдать только логическую структуру, причем именно так, как она представлена при помощи элементов навигации. Отсюда следует вполне логический вывод: строение системы навигации должно если не полностью повторять, то хотя бы максимально соответствовать разработанной вами логической структуре сайта.